Answer 1:
It could be due to the absence of horizontal tests before the installation of the air-conditioner or the negligence of the water level difference, which hinders the removal of condensed water, during installation.
Advice:
Please ensure the indoor unit is horizontally installed with a level staff. If not, you are advised to call a qualified installer for reinstallation or readjustment of the water level difference at the drain.
Answer 2:
Dust accumulates in the indoor unit naturally over time and may mix with condensed water, possibly silting up the drain. The blockage would hinder the removal of condensed water, causing water seepage.
Advice:
Please call professionals to clean the indoor unit regularly to ensure smooth removal of condensed water.
